You all out there may already know this,...but the "Hippie Hemi" kit is in reality the old Don Garlits Wynn's Jammer FED, but with a groovy custom body. This kit is a great one to kit-bash when building up different old FED's for custom builds. SSROCZYN, I'm diggin' on the Ramchargers rail as well.
